Salary for Mason Jobs in Portugal
One of the biggest attractions of working as a mason in Portugal is the competitive salary compared to the cost of living.
- Average Monthly Salary: €1,500
- Hourly Wage: €8–€12 (depending on experience)
- Overtime Pay: Available for extra hours
- Annual Income: €18,000–€20,000
Many employers also provide additional benefits such as paid leave, accommodation assistance, and social security contributions, making these jobs financially attractive for foreign workers.
Job Responsibilities – Construction Brick Work
Mason jobs in Portugal focus primarily on construction brick work and structural support. Typical duties include:
- Laying bricks, blocks, and stones according to blueprints
- Mixing mortar, cement, and construction materials
- Constructing walls, foundations, and pavements
- Repairing and maintaining existing brick structures
- Measuring, cutting, and shaping materials
- Following safety standards and site regulations
- Working with supervisors, engineers, and construction teams
These roles require physical stamina, attention to detail, and the ability to work in outdoor environments.

Visa and Work Permit for Portugal Mason Jobs
Foreign workers from non-EU countries must obtain a Portugal work visa. Many construction companies assist with documentation and sponsorship.
Required documents usually include:
- Valid passport
- Job offer or employment contract
- Proof of work experience
- Medical fitness certificate
- Police clearance certificate
Once approved, the work visa allows legal employment and access to labor protections in Portugal.

Cost of Living in Portugal for Construction Workers
Portugal offers a relatively low cost of living within the European Union, making it easier to save money.
- Shared accommodation: €250–€400/month
- Food and groceries: €150–€250/month
- Transport: €40–€60/month
- Utilities: Often shared or employer-assisted
With a €1,500 monthly salary, many masons can comfortably manage expenses and still save a portion of their income.
